Mipox's IH (Induction Heating) Equipment Selected for 'Energy-Saving Investment Promotion and Demand Structure Reform Subsidy'
Full support for 'IH x Industrial Furnace' hybrid specifications, which are in high demand by customers.

Mipox Corporation (Headquarters: Kanuma City, Tochigi Prefecture; President: Jun Watanabe; Securities Code: 5381; hereinafter 'Mipox'), which polishes innovation, has had its IH (Induction Heating) equipment certified as high-performance equipment by the Sustainable Open Innovation Initiative (SII), based on the evaluation criteria of the 'Technical Evaluation Committee for Advanced Energy-Saving Technologies' established by the Agency for Natural Resources and Energy of the Ministry of Economy, Trade and Industry. As a result, customers who introduce this equipment can receive partial cost subsidies.
■ Overview of the Subsidy
This equipment is designed to realize the transition from fossil fuels to electricity in heat treatment processes and pre/post-painting preheating and drying processes. By doing so, we propose environmentally friendly manufacturing processes that achieve energy savings, space savings, and decarbonization.

■ IH Coil Design and CAE Analysis
Since the ease of electromagnetic wave transmission (temperature) changes depending on the distance between the metal part and the coil, there is a quality issue where thin objects may overheat if thick objects are heated on the same line in a short time. To solve such issues, we design flexible coils (Patent No. 2022-021618) that can heat efficiently according to the target object and conduct CAE analysis. ■ About Mipox Corporation
Mipox Corporation was founded in 1925 as a subsidiary of a German trading company. Starting with the import and sale of foils and pigments, we established three core technologies—'coating, cutting, and polishing'—sequentially from the 1970s, developing as a precision abrasive manufacturer. Currently, we are expanding our solution business, including precision polishing and functional coating, beyond the development, manufacturing, and sales of abrasives. We respond to the needs of a wide range of industries, from high-tech fields such as semiconductors, hard disks, and optical fibers, to woodworking, furniture, automotive, painting, and metal processing.
